Intended Use
The Langston™ Dual Lumen Catheter is indicated for delivery of contrast medium in angiographic studies and for simultaneous pressure measurement from two sites. This type of pressure measurement is useful in determining transvalvular, intravascular and intraventricular pressure gradients.
Device Story
Langston™ Dual Lumen Catheter functions as diagnostic intravascular catheter; delivers contrast media; enables simultaneous pressure measurement from two sites. Device consists of Merit Medical Softouch Diagnostic Intravascular Catheter (inner lumen) joined to Vascular Solutions-designed extruded outer lumen via adapter junction. Adapter junction includes side port with stopcock/tube assembly for fluid flow and pressure monitoring. Distal end of each lumen features side holes for simultaneous pressure sensing. Deployed through standard guide catheters; accommodates 0.038" guidewires. Used by clinicians in angiographic settings to assess pressure gradients (transvalvular, intravascular, intraventricular). Output allows physician to evaluate hemodynamic status and inform clinical decision-making regarding cardiac or vascular pathology.
Clinical Evidence
Bench testing only. Assessment of physical properties and functional performance confirmed suitability for intended use.
Technological Characteristics
Dual lumen diagnostic intravascular catheter; 7F outer lumen, 5F inner lumen. Components include Merit Medical Softouch catheter (inner) and extruded outer lumen joined by adapter junction. Features side holes at distal end for pressure sensing; side port with stopcock/tube assembly. Compatible with 0.038" guidewires. Non-powered, mechanical device.

Regulatory Classification
Identification
An intravascular diagnostic catheter is a device used to record intracardiac pressures, to sample blood, and to introduce substances into the heart and vessels. Included in this generic device are right-heart catheters, left-heart catheters, and angiographic catheters, among others.

Performance Standards: No performance standards have been developed under section 514 for this device.
Device Description: The Vascular Solutions Langston™ Dual Lumen Catheter is intended for use as a pressure measurement catheter and for delivery of contrast media during angiographic studies. The Langston catheter consists of the Merit Medical Softouch Diagnostic Intravascular Catheter (K943739) as the inner lumen and an extruded outer lumen designed by Vascular Solutions. The inner lumen and hub assembly are purchased from Merit Medical in a non-sterile state. The pigtail catheter and outer lumen are joined together using an adapter junction placed near the proximal end of the pigtail catheter. The adapter junction incorporates a side port fitted with a stopcock/tube assembly for fluid flow and pressure measurement within the outer tube. The distal end of each lumen is perforated with side holes to allow pressurement simultaneously. The Langston catheter is deployed through standard guide catheters and will accommodate standard 0.038" diameter guidewires.
Intended Use: The Langston™ Dual Lumen Catheter is indicated for delivery of contrast medium in angiographic studies and for simultaneous pressure measurement from two sites. This type of pressure measurement is useful in determining transvalvular, intravascular and intraventricular pressure gradients.
Summary of Non-Clinical Testing: Testing included assessment of the physical properties of the device and its ability to achieve its intended use. The results of the tests confirmed the suitability of the device for its intended use.
Predicate Devices: The Langston 7F/5F dual lumen catheter is substantially equivalent to the Langston 8F/5F (K041909), 7F/4F (K050168), and 6F/4F (K051395) dual lumen catheters.
Conclusions: The Langston 7F outer lumen and 5F inner lumen is substantially equivalent to the currently marketed Langston catheters, based on a comparison of the indications for use, construction materials, catheter dimensions, injection pressure ratings, and sterilization methods.
